The Studies To Effects And Mechanisms Of Sodium Butyrate On The Proliferation Of Human Colon Cancer Cell Line SW620

Objective:To investigate effects of sodium butyrate(NaB) on the proliferation of human colon cancer cell line SW620, and to explore its possible mechanisms.Methods:In vitro, the SW620 cells were cultivated in RPMI1640 medium,which contain 10% calf blood serum and were placed in a constant temperature oven of 37℃and 5% CO2,then treated with different concentrations sodium butyrate (0,1.0,2.0,4.0,10.0mmol/L) and cultured for 24,48,72h respectively on the logarithmic phase of growth.Cell morphology changes were observed under inverted phase contrast microscopy;the growth inhibition was detected by MTT assay.The distribution of cell cycle was detected by flow cytometry(FCM).The expression of cyclin-dependent kinase inhibitor p21WAF1mRNA & VEGFmRNA was detected by reverse transcription- polymerase chain reaction(RT-PCR),the protein expression of p21 WAF1&VEGF was analyzed by Western Blot.Results:1.After treated by sodium butyrate,in comparise with control group, cells revealed obvious changes.2.Compared with the control group, the proliferation rates of SW620 cells treated by different concentrations(1.0,2.0,4.0,10.0 mmol/L)of sodium butyrate were inhibitied significantly. The inhibitory effect of NaB on cell proliferation was in a time-and-dose dependent manner.3.After incubation with2.0,4.0,10.0mmol/L NaB for 24h,the cell inhibitory rate was gradually increased, the ratio of S-phase cells decreased from 28.99%to 14.39%, 6.54%, 5.04%,respectively(p<0.05), meanwhile, the ratio of G0/G1-phase increased to 65.71%,78.98%,90.40%(p<0.05).4.The expression of p21WAF1 was upregulated by sodium butyrate at 24h both in mRNA and protein level,VEGF was downregulated,as the treatment concentration increased, the effects trended to be strengthened.Conclusion:Sodium butyrate can inhibit the proliferation of human colon cancer cell line SW620 and inhibitory rate in a time-and-dose dependent manner,and arrest of the SW620 cells in G0/G1 phase.Maybe,its mechanism was associated with upregulation of the expression of p21WAF1& downregulation of the expression of VEGF.
